body 
{
    background-image: url(background.jpg);
    background-repeat: repeat;    
    text-align: center;    
}

.cssFrame
{
    width: 100%;
    height: 100%;    
    margin: 0px;       
}
.cssPage
{
    border: 1px solid #808080;
    width: 800px;
    margin: 20px auto;
    background-color: #FFFFFF;
}

/* to adjust the submenu position ie / frame ns */
.cssPageFix 
{ 
    overflow: hidden;   
}

.cssHeader {
    width: 100%;
    height: 58px;
    margin:0px;
}
    
.cssLogo {
    width:800px;
    height:58px; 
    margin: 0px 0px 0px 0px;
    float:left;
    background-image: url(HeaderMedia.png);
    background-repeat:no-repeat;
    background-color:#ffffff;
    text-align:left;
    }   
   
.cssPageMaster
{
    background-image: url(bkgLogo.jpg);
    background-position: center top;    
    background-repeat: no-repeat;
    width: 100%;
    float: left;
    clear: left;
    background-image: url(FooterUp.png);
    background-position: bottom;
    text-align: left;
}

.cssPanes 
{
    width:auto;
    float: left;       
}

 .cssContentPane
{
    width: 700px;
    float:left;
    margin: 10px 50px 0px 50px;
}
  
.cssPageFooter
{
    background-position: center top;
    background-image: url(FooterDownMedia.png);
    background-repeat: no-repeat;
    width: 100%;
    height: 50px;
    float: left;
    clear: left;
}

 
